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8872 393987857 88741602788 0518465 33
696 79907 55253554368
696 79907 55253554368
41 803 2893224 97435155
All about undefined
Interested in learning more?
696 79907 55253554368
41 803 2893224 97435155
See more
049030755 76744 47736356
3230622797 3158142 98106
See more
91600631255 60113722724
074335955 866 25449 0047346
See more